To configure DUO’s Two-Factor authentication, please follow these steps :
On DUO’s Web Interface :
1) Navigate to the Applications tab on Duo's administrator website :
2) Click on "Protect an Application" :
3) Create a new "Web SDK" application and click on "Protect this Application" :
4) Copy the Integration Key, Secret Key, and API Hostname :
5) Now open the Thinfinity Remote Desktop Server Manager, navigate to the "Authentication" tab , click on "Add" and "DUO" :
6) Copy the Integration Key, Secret Key, and API Hostname provided by DUO , then click "OK" and "Apply" :
7) Navigate to the Thinfinity login page , select "Use DUO" as a method of authentication, and enter valid credentials :
8) Now , you will be given the change to authenticate using a valid DUO authentication method :
Once you validate your account , you will be redirected to the index page with the Duo user validated.

When you use Duo as an authentication method, you need to set some parameters.
Integration Key
Enter your authentication provider Integration Key, generated while configuring your account integration.
Secret Key
Your authentication provider's Secret Key generated while configuring your account integration.
API Hostname
Your authentication provider's API Hostname generated while configuring your account integration.
AKey
Automatically configured by VirtualUI
